Been brewing since 2011. I only brew extract. Have brewed a few min-mash BIAB, Most all of my brewing is extract kits or DIY. I also am a fan of MrBeer , BrewDemon, and other HME recipes. I rarely brew a recipe' as is', add malt hops and other enhancements.
I brew 2.5g batches, all 5g kits split into 2 MRB LBK. I am fermenting in a keg , I have 3 2.5g and one 3g ball lock kegs. I ferment and serve in the keg, no transfer. Beer has been quite good and easy with this method.
If I ferment in the LBK I package in bottles or keg.
I have lost -dumped - 3 batches. Brewed 300 batches plus.
I use QBREW to develop and catalog all my recipes. Works for me. Never was able to get the other recipe SW products to work for me. Qbrew while very old, Is working for me.
